Delving into Ibuprofen: Your Complete Overview

Ibuprofen, a widely accepted medication, belongs to a class of drugs known as n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s, or NSAIDs. It’s frequently used to treat a broad range of conditions, like headaches, muscle aches, menstrual cramps, and slight arthritis pain. This effective medication operates by inhibiting the production of prostaglandins, chemicals in the body that contribute to pain, fever, and inflammation. It’s available both over-the-counter and by prescription, despite higher dosages often require a doctor's approval. Always keep in mind to adhere to the recommended dosage instructions and consult with a healthcare practitioner if you have any underlying medical ailments or are taking other medications to avoid potential interactions. Furthermore, long-term or excessive use should always be considered with a qualified physician.

Knowing Ibuprofen: Its It Is & The Way This Operates

Ibuprofen is a widely utilized compound belonging to a category of medicines called n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ory compounds or NSAIDs. Its chief function involves alleviating pain, diminishing fever, and combating inflammation. It achieves this by blocking the generation of prostaglandins, chemicals in the body that contribute to such processes. Specifically, ibuprofen blocks cyclooxygenase (COX) enzymes, which are accountable for prostaglandin synthesis.
